On Thu, 2008-05-22 at 09:36 -0500, John Arbash Meinel wrote:

> It seems to specifically be failing as part of the 'post-commit' steps. After
> the master branch has been updated, before the local one has. (Otherwise you
> wouldn't need to do the 'bzr update'.)
> 
> I'm guessing bzr-dbus is trying to do a post-branch-tip-modified announcement to
> someone, but is failing to get a dbus session. I don't know if the correct thing
> is to just disable dbus, to have the dbus plugin give a warning instead of a
> full exception, etc.

I had tried experimenting with a post-commit email message and that is
when everything starting going weird.  Now the only way of stopping the
problem is to remove the bzr-dbus package.  I have removed everything I
added to teh .bzr/branch/branch.conf file, it is empty again but the
problem persists.  The hysteresis implies that the information much be
cached somewhere and is not being updated with the change to the
branch.conf file.

None of the other branches are showing this problem
